Art, Craft, Music and Community at Warwick Art Gallery

Art, Craft, Music and Community at Warwick Art Gallery

During Jumpers and Jazz in July 2026

STORY Supplied | PHOTO Supplied

Warwick Art Gallery will once again become a vibrant hub of creativity during this year's Jumpers and Jazz in July Festival, presenting a diverse program of exhibitions, talks, tours, markets and special events celebrating art, craftsmanship and community.


The much-loved Yarnbombed Tree Exhibition will transform Warwick's streets into a colourful outdoor gallery, showcasing the extraordinary creativity of participants from across the region and beyond. Festival visitors can join one of three guided walking tours to learn more about the stories, techniques and community spirit behind the spectacular installations.


The winners of the 2026 Yarnbombed Tree Exhibition will be announced at 12 noon on Saturday 18 July, recognising the outstanding artistry and imagination that have become hallmarks of the festival.


Inside the gallery, visitors can explore Out of my Suitcase, a major exhibition by artist Sue Dennis in the Main Gallery. Drawing inspiration from journeys, collections and experiences gathered over time, the exhibition invites audiences to reflect on travel, memory and connection.


For one week only, the internationally celebrated community art project The Red Dress will be exhibited in the Grove Gallery. Created by British artist Kirstie Macleod, The Red Dress is a global collaborative embroidery project featuring contributions from hundreds of makers across the world. Visitors will also have the opportunity to hear directly from Macleod during a special artist talk exploring the remarkable story behind the work and its worldwide journey.


Sharing the Grove Gallery is Warwick artisan Graeme Smith, whose exhibition Against the Grain features contemporary furniture that reflect a lifetime of craftsmanship. A former boat builder, Smith combines precision, innovation and fine timber workmanship to create distinctive pieces that blur the line between functional design and sculpture.


On Saturday 18 July, the Gallery's popular Artisan Market will showcase handcrafted works by talented local and regional makers, providing visitors with the opportunity to meet artists, purchase unique creations and experience the thriving creative culture of the Southern Downs. Adding to the festival atmosphere, audience favourite musician Linda Capewell will provide live entertainment, bringing her distinctive style and energy to the celebrations.


The social highlight of the Gallery program will be the official opening of all exhibitions on Friday 17 July, offering visitors the opportunity to meet artists, celebrate the festival's creative achievements and enjoy an evening of art, conversation and community.

Warwick Art Gallery Director Karina Devine said the 2026 program reflects the diversity and strength of creative practice across the region and beyond.


"From internationally significant textile art projects and contemporary furniture design to community yarnbombing, live music and local makers, this year's program offers something for everyone. We are delighted to welcome visitors to experience the creativity, craftsmanship and sense of connection that make Jumpers and Jazz in July so special."
